Summary:To provide a multi-mode optical fiber in which group delay spread (GDS) is reduced in a ring core type fiber (RCF) structure.SOLUTION: The multi-mode optical fiber comprises: a clad having a constant refractive index; a core that is within the clad and has a constant and greater refractive index than that of the clad; and an inner circle layer that is within the core and has a smaller refractive index than the core. The central axis of the inner circle layer is decentered from the central axis of the core.SELECTED DRAWING: Figure 1B 【課題】本開示は、数モード光ファイバにおいて、リングコア型ファイバ(RCF)の構造で群遅延広がり(GDS)を低減することを目的とする。【解決手段】本開示は、屈折率が一定のクラッドと、前記クラッド内に、屈折率が一定で、前記クラッドの屈折率よりも大きいコアと、前記コア内に、前記コアよりも屈折率の小さい内円層と、を備え、前記内円層の中心軸が前記コアの中心軸に対して偏心していることを特徴とする数モード光ファイバである。【選択図】図1B
